Great Divide Brewing Company Titan IPA

Titan IPA

 

Great Divide Brewing Company in Denver, Colorado, United States πŸ‡ΊπŸ‡Έ

  IPA - West Coast Regular
Score
7.26
ABV: 7.1% IBU: - Ticks: 251
TITAN IPA is a big, aggressively hopped India Pale Ale brewed for hop disciples. It starts out with piney hop aromas and citrus hop flavors, and finishes with a nice rich, malty sweetness that is balanced with crisp hop bitterness.

7.8/10 β€” Appearance 8 Aroma 7 Flavor 8 Texture 8 Overall 8
355 ml bottle at The Bishops Arms Gamla Stan, Stockholm.
Dark amber, hazy body, with a medium, creamy, slightly yellow head.
Aroma of pine, stone fruits, berries, biscuit, a bit vanilla.
Taste follows this and adds some tea and more smooth malts.
Medium, slick mouthfeel, with an average carbonation.
Finishes medium bitter, piney, citric and also with quite long lasting, honey like malts.

Tasty! Pretty much a lighter version of their Hercules DIPA, also with a very smooth malt backbone and lovely, piney and stone fruit like hops. Great IPA, but I enjoyed the Hercules much more.
